Snowfall, rain lash Himachal; over 560 roads blocked
According to the Evening Public Utility Status Report issued by the State Emergency Operation Centre (SEOC) at 6:00 pm, a total of 563 roads, including two national highways, were closed due to snow accumulation, landslides, and adverse weather conditions. The number of disrupted DTRs rose to 4,797, compared to 4,274 reported in the morning hours.
Delhi HC says courts cannot dictate mode of welfare delivery
Emphasising judicial restraint in matters of government policy, the Delhi High Court has upheld the Delhi government's decision to provide school uniform assistance through Direct Benefit Transfer (DBT), ruling that courts cannot insist on a particular mode of welfare delivery when the law itself does not prescribe one.

Delhi HC extends time for Lokpal to decide on CBI sanction
The Delhi High Court on Friday extended by two months the time granted to the Lokpal of India to take a decision, in accordance with law, on whether sanction should be accorded to the Central Bureau of Investigation to file a chargesheet against Trinamool Congress MP Mahua Moitra in the alleged cash-for-query case.

Over 6000 military personnel to take part in R-Day parade
Over 6,000 military personnel will take part in this year's Republic Day Parade, with Bhairav Battalion and Shaktibaan regiment to take part in the parade for the first time.
